תכנות עם C++

הרם את הכישורים שלך עם C++, פתח את היכולת ליצור יישומים משפיעים בעולם האמיתי. נסה היום מורה בחינם!
לוגו C++

המורים שלנו סיימו את האוניברסיטאות המובילות

סקירה כללית

תכנית לימודים מותאמת אישית

בחרו נושא אחד או יותר, ואנו נמצא מורה שיכול לוודא שאתם מוכנים.

גמיש

קח שיעורים רק כאשר אתה צריך אותם - כמה שפחות או כמה שצריך עד שאתה מרגיש בטוח.

שיעור פרטי

אין צורך להכיל תלמידים אחרים. הלמידה מותאמת אישית את הקצב והקושי המושלם שלך כך שאתה תמיד משתפר.

לגבי C++

C++ עומדת כמעצמה ידועה, המניעה יישומים בעלי ביצועים גבוהים כגון הדמיות בזמן אמת, עיבוד תמונה מתקדם וטכנולוגיות חיישנים ניידות. מתפתח משפת C המוערכת, C++ ממזג בצורה חלקה תכונות מונחה עצמים עם תכנות פרוצדורלי, מה שהופך אותה לבחירה ניתנת להתאמה להתמודדות עם קשת רחבה של אתגרי מחשוב. עם הספרייה הסטנדרטית החזקה שלה ויכולות השפה החזקות שלה, C++ שומר על חיוניותו בתעשיות הכוללות פיננסים, משחקי וידאו, טלקומוניקציה ומעבר לכך.

ידוע ביעילותו ובניהול קפדני של משאבי חומרה, C++ מצטיין בתרחישים עם אילוצי משאבים ודרישות ביצועים תובעניות. השפעתו משתרעת על שפות עכשוויות כמו Java, C# ו-Python, הודות ליסודות מבוססי C שלהם. לימוד C++ חושף את פעולתו הפנימית של המחשוב, מקנה תובנות לגבי ניהול זיכרון, אופטימיזציה של CPU והנחת בסיס לשליטה בשפות וטכנולוגיות שונות.

במצב מתמיד של אבולוציה עם עדכוני תקנים תקופתיים, C++ משלב שיטות נצחיות עם גישות תכנות מודרניות. זה נשאר הבחירה המועדפת עבור מערכות תוכנה קריטיות, הכוללות מערכות הפעלה, מנועי מסד נתונים ומשחקים מתקדמים, ומספקת ביצועים ושליטה ללא תחרות. ככל שהאינטרנט של הדברים (IoT) מתרחב, C++ מוצא את תפקידו במערכות משובצות ויישומים בזמן אמת. הוא ממשיך להצית חדשנות בתחומים כמו רובוטיקה, מחשוב מדעי ואשכולות מחשוב בעלי ביצועים גבוהים. יכולת ההסתגלות והביצועים שלו מטפחים מערכת אקולוגית דינמית של יישומים ופתרונות.

מיומנות ב-C++ עומדת כנכס אדיר עבור אלה שמתעמקים במחשוב בעל ביצועים גבוהים או עוסקים בקריירה מתמחה. C++ חוצה את גבולות הזמן והטכנולוגיה, ומספקת בסיס נצחי להבנת נבכי המחשוב ועיצוב עתיד התוכנה.

בין אם המטרה שלך היא יצירת יישומים יעילים או יציאה לתחומים מתקדמים, הסתמכו על C++ כמלווה שלא יסולא בפז לאורך מסע התכנות שלכם.

תיאור

C++ מתגלה כנכס שלא יסולא בפז עבור מתכנתים, מצויד במערכת אקולוגית עשירה של ספרייה המפשטת משימות קידוד ומציעה ערכת כלים מקיפה להתמודדות עם אתגרים מורכבים. הקורס שלנו מעצים את התלמידים להצטיין בניהול זיכרון, פונקציות מתקדמות ותכנות מונחה עצמים, ומבטיח את נכונותם לתרום ביעילות לפרויקטי פיתוח תוכנה מגוונים. עם ההשפעה הנרחבת שלו, מהפעלת Microsoft Office ועד לתמיכה בתוכנת אבטחה מתקדמת וכלי דוגמנות תלת מימד כמו Autodesk Maya, C++ זוכה להערכה רבה בתעשייה ומשמשת בסיס חזק למסלולי קריירה מתגמלים שונים.

חקור שדרות קריירה פוטנציאליות: מפתח תוכנה, מהנדס חשמל דיגיטלי, מהנדס תוכנה בזמן אמת, אנליסט איכות, מתכנת בכיר, מפתח משחקים, ארכיטקט מערכות.

מה תלמד

דרישות

שאלות נפוצות של תלמידים על קידוד עם C++

C++ בולט עם יכולות הביצועים הגבוהות שלו והיכולת לבצע פעולות זיכרון ברמה נמוכה. בניגוד לשפות כמו Python או Java, C++ מציע שליטה רבה יותר בחומרה, חיונית למשימות הדורשות ביצוע מהיר וניהול משאבים מיוחד.

ספריית התבניות הסטנדרטית (STL) כוללת אוסף רב עוצמה של מחלקות תבניות C++, המספקות מחלקות למטרות כלליות ופונקציות תבניות. הוא כולל אלגוריתמים ומבני נתונים בשימוש נרחב כמו וקטורים, רשימות, תורים וערימות. מינוף ה-STL מזרז את פיתוח הפרויקט על ידי ביטול הצורך בבניית מבנים ואלגוריתמים בסיסיים מאפס. זה משפר את יעילות הקוד וקריאות, ומציע יתרון בפתרון בעיות מורכבות במהירות.

למרות ש-C++ עשוי להציג עקומת למידה תלולה יותר בהשוואה לשפות מסוימות, היא מניחה בסיס איתן להבנת תכנות עמוקה. מיומנות ב-C++ מאיצה לרוב את תהליך השליטה בשפות תכנות אחרות.

מצביעים מאפשרים מניפולציה ישירה של כתובות זיכרון, ומציעים רמת שליטה שלעיתים נעדרת בשפות ברמה גבוהה. הם הכרחיים למשימות הכוללות הקצאת זיכרון דינמית ומניפולציה של מערכים.

 ה-STL כולל אוסף חזק של מחלקות תבנית C++, המציידות מפתחים במחלקות למטרות כלליות ופונקציות תבניות. הוא מקיף מבני נתונים כגון וקטורים, ערימות ותורים.

כלים לאיתור באגים כמו gdb ב-Linux או כלי העזר המובנים לאיפוי באגים בתוך IDEs כמו Visual Studio מקלים על בדיקת קוד. הם מאפשרים מעבר בקוד, בדיקת משתנים והבנת זרימת התוכנית כדי לזהות באגים ולטפל בהם במדויק.

נושאים

  • תולדות אמנות
  • ביולוגיה
  • חשבון (AB & BC)
  • כימיה
  • שפה ותרבות סינית
  • ממשל ופוליטיקה השוואתית
  • מדעי המחשב א
  • עקרונות מדעי המחשב
  • שפה והרכב אנגלית
  • ספרות אנגלית וקומפוזיציה
  • מדע סביבתי
  • היסטוריה אירופית
  • שפה ותרבות צרפתית
  • שפה ותרבות גרמנית
  • גיאוגרפיה אנושית
  • שפה אנגלית בינלאומית
  • שפה ותרבות איטלקית
  • שפה ותרבות יפנית
  • הלטינית
  • מקרו כלכלה
  • מיקרו - כלכלה
  • תורת המוסיקה
  • פיזיקה 1: מבוסס אלגברה
  • פיזיקה 2: מבוסס אלגברה
  • פיזיקה ג': חשמל ומגנטיות
  • פיזיקה ג': מכניקה
  • פסיכולוגיה
  • שפה ותרבות ספרדית
  • ספרות ותרבות ספרדית
  • סטָטִיסטִיקָה
  • סטודיו לאומנות (דו-ממד, תלת-ממד וציור)
  • ממשלת ארה"ב ופוליטיקה
  • היסטוריית ארצות הברית
  • היסטוריה עולמית: מודרנית

איך זה עובד

1

בקש מורה

ספר לנו על המטרות שלך וטווח הגילאים שלך. אנו נחשוב על תוכנית שתעזור לך להגיע לשם.

2

התאם עם מורה

אנו נמליץ לך על מורה על סמך הצרכים והמטרות שלך, או שתוכל לבקש מורה ספציפי.

3

התחל גרסת ניסיון ללא תשלום

התנסה בשיעור ניסיון חינם עם המורה החדש שלך ותראה אם ​​סגנון הלמידה שלך מתאים.

4

תמשיך ככה!

אם הכל הלך כשורה, הירשם כדי להמשיך! ניתן לבחור את קצב השיעורים

1

בקש מורה

ספר לנו על המטרות שלך וטווח הגילאים שלך. אנו נחשוב על תוכנית שתעזור לך להגיע לשם.

2

התאם עם מורה

אנו נמליץ לך על מורה על סמך הצרכים והמטרות שלך, או שתוכל לבקש מורה ספציפי.

3

התחל גרסת ניסיון ללא תשלום

התנסה בשיעור ניסיון חינם עם המורה החדש שלך ותראה אם ​​סגנון הלמידה שלך מתאים.

4

תמשיך ככה!

אם הכל הלך כשורה, הירשם כדי להמשיך! ניתן לבחור את קצב השיעורים

זקוק למידע נוסף?
בואו נדבר.

השאר את מספר הטלפון שלך, ואנו נחזור אליך כדי לדון כיצד נוכל לעזור לך.

טייגרמאת'

תודה שפנית ל-TigerCampus. ניצור איתך קשר תוך 1-2 ימי עסקים.

לשתף עם העולם

[affiliate_conversion_script amount="15" description="קופץ לניסיון חינם" context="טופס יצירת קשר" status="unpaid" type="lead"]